<?php
namespace App\Livewire\Auth;
use App\Livewire\Concerns\CompletesTwoFactorChallenge;
use App\Models\User;
use App\Services\WebauthnService;
use Illuminate\Validation\ValidationException;
use Livewire\Attributes\Layout;
use Livewire\Attributes\Validate;
use Livewire\Component;
#[Layout('layouts.auth')]
class TwoFactorChallenge extends Component
{
use CompletesTwoFactorChallenge;
#[Validate('required|string')]
public string $code = '';
public function mount()
{
if (! session()->has('2fa.user')) {
return $this->redirect(route('login'), navigate: true);
}
// No TOTP and webauthnAvailable() is false (no registered key, or — for a key-only user —
// no secure context on http + bare IP) → the backup code is the only path: go to its view.
if (! $this->pendingHasTotp && ! $this->webauthnAvailable()) {
return $this->redirect(route('two-factor.challenge.backup'), navigate: true);
}
}
public function verify()
{
$this->validate();
$this->assertNotRateLimited();
$user = User::find(session('2fa.user'));
if (! $user || ! $user->hasTwoFactorEnabled()) {
session()->forget(['2fa.user', '2fa.remember']);
throw ValidationException::withMessages(['code' => __('auth.session_expired')]);
}
// Accept the TOTP code only when the pending user actually has TOTP (otherwise a null
// secret would break verifyKey); always allow a one-time backup (recovery) code.
$valid = $user->verifyTotp($this->code) || $user->useRecoveryCode($this->code);
if (! $valid) {
$this->hitRateLimit();
throw ValidationException::withMessages(['code' => __('auth.invalid_code')]);
}
$this->clearRateLimit();
return $this->completeLogin($user);
}
/** JSON request options for navigator.credentials.get — the JS posts the result to verifyWebauthn. */
public function assertionOptions(WebauthnService $webauthn): array
{
$user = User::find(session('2fa.user'));
abort_unless($user && $webauthn->available() && $user->hasWebauthnCredentials(), 404);
return $webauthn->assertionOptions($user);
}
/** Complete the login with a verified security-key assertion (alternative to the TOTP/backup code). */
public function verifyWebauthn(array $assertion, WebauthnService $webauthn)
{
$this->assertNotRateLimited();
$user = User::find(session('2fa.user'));
if (! $user || ! $user->hasTwoFactorEnabled() || ! $webauthn->available() || ! $webauthn->verifyAssertion($user, $assertion)) {
$this->hitRateLimit();
throw ValidationException::withMessages(['code' => __('auth.webauthn_failed')]);
}
$this->clearRateLimit();
return $this->completeLogin($user);
}
public function render()
{
return view('livewire.auth.two-factor-challenge')->title(__('auth.title_challenge'));
}
}
